Last Listing description (August 2024)

Enjoying 20m of frontage, in popular Garden Suburb, rarely is there such an opportunity to acquire a parcel of land of this size, with so many future options.

Currently set up as a dual income with two tenants, downstairs features 4 good sized bedrooms, a functional kitchen and bathroom, with a separate family room. Moving upstairs, is an open plan lounge and dining area, featuring raked ceilings, tidy kitchen and bathroom, a good sized bedroom. Alternatively, the property could easily be converted back to one large home.

Being fully cleared, there is potential for a small lot subdivision, subject to council approval. Additionally, perfect for someone looking for a lifestyle lot, in the city. All of this, just minutes from local schools, major shopping centres.

About Garden Suburb 2289

The size of Garden Suburb is approximately 1.7 square kilometres. It has 2 parks covering nearly 3% of total area. The population of Garden Suburb in 2011 was 1,927 people. By 2016 the population was 1,921 showing a population decline of 0.3%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Garden Suburb is 10-19 years. Households in Garden Suburb are primarily couples with children and are likely to be repaying $1800 - $2399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Garden Suburb work in a professional occupation. In 2011, 86.7% of the homes in Garden Suburb were owner-occupied compared with 88.5% in 2016.

Garden Suburb has 726 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Garden Suburb have seen a 66.37% increase in median value, while Units have seen a 7.07% increase. As at 31 August 2024:

  • The median value for Houses in Garden Suburb is $1,015,756 while the median value for Units is $653,576.
  • Houses have a median rent of $635.
